Porno For Pyros In The Minors
Come out to the Savannah Sand Gnats game next Saturday. There'll be food giveaways, and live music, and, oh yeah, one lucky fan gets to light a man on fire.
You'll have to sit through an entire Single-A baseball game, but boy will it be worth it. After the final out, they'll pull a fan from the stands and put the torch to Ted Batchelor.
Batchelor, as if you didn't know, holds the world records for being on fire the longest, and for most people simultaneously on fire, at 17. (Though to be fair, he rightfully owns about 1/17th of that record.)
Once Batchelor's lit up, he'll circle the bases and slide into home.
This is a game-changer," said Sand Gnats President John Katz. "Instead of having our promotions crew do the Cha-Cha Slide between the game and the fireworks, we're going to light a match and make some memories. Some really, really cool memories."
And hopefully, inspire some kids to go home and try it themselves.
